No, you are not expected to pay to attend the study tour. However, you are required to pay a holding deposit of £500 to attend the Future Leaders Study Tour to the US. This deposit secures your (or your nominee’s) place and is fully refundable on completion of the trip. However, if you (or your nominee) are unable to attend the Study Tour, you will forfeit the deposit. In the case of changes of nominee, we will withhold the portion of the deposit required to secure a name change with the airline.
